Affiliate Marketing Tip - Tap into Your eBay Customers

For those of you participating in Skip McGrath's affiliate program, you may have seen that I am the top affiliate right now. Here is a strategy I am using to get those sales. You don't have to have a blog, Facebook account, Twitter, etc. You just have to be an eBay seller!


Here is the process:

1. Promote the free newsletter. It is much easier to give something away than try to sell something. Let Skip and his newsletter do the selling. The free newsletter sign-up will get the person “into the system” so to speak. If they buy anything within the next year, you will get the commission.

2. Create a form letter that you can copy and paste into your own email to the customer. Mine says, “Your order has been shipped from Atlanta, GA via USPS mail. You should receive your order within 3 business days. If for any reason, you are not satisfied with your purchase, please contact us PRIOR to posting feedback and we will make arrangements with you for a refund, no questions asked. Would you like to learn to sell on eBay and make money from home? Subscribe to the oldest and largest FREE newsletter for at home eBay sellers. Click here to subscribe.” Include your affiliate link to the free newsletter product. Keep this form letter in WORD.

3. You won’t be able to send the form letter from your eBay messaging system because it won’t allow HTML. You must send this from your own email account.

4. When you are shipping your eBay orders, keep a window open with your email account and the WORD document. Copy the customer’s email address from your eBay selling manager and paste it into your email. Paste in the form letter. Add the shipping information for each particular customer. This will take a few extra steps and a few extra minutes, but think of each customer as an opportunity to help you make money for the next year. Your only investment is a few minutes of your time sending out an email.

5.This is not considered spamming because you are sending the customer information about his order and since money has changed hands, you have a relationship with the customer. To play by the rules of email etiquette, tack on your affiliate link to the shipping information so that the email won’t be construed as spam.

6. Give this strategy time to work. You don't buy something the first time you see it, so don't expect anyone else to. Why do you think corporate America runs commercials over and over again? People have to see something several times before reacting. If you are the person to get someone to sign up for the newsletter, you will be the one that earns a commission when the sale happens later. Give this strategy 90 days to start working for you. It is a numbers game. The more sign-ups you get, the more opportunities for a commission.

How to Get Traffic to Your eBay Store


Don't be scared. This isn't as complicated as it looks. The matrix above just shows how you can promote your eBay store, listings, affiliate programs, and blog if you have one. Notice the directional arrows that show how to most effectively use different sites to drive traffic to eBay and your affiliate programs. Here is a summary.

1. Use social networking sites to send traffic to your listings, eBay store, eBay listings, affiliate program, and your blog.

2. Use your blog to send traffic to your affiliate links, eBay store, and eBay listings.

3. Use your eBay Me page for promoting affiliate programs.

4. Use article sites to send traffic where it is allowed. For example, eZine only allows a link to a website or blog, not to eBay, affiliate programs, or social networking sites. The Examiner will let you link to anything. You can post comments on other blogs in your niche and use your eBay store URL or eBay About Me page URL as your link. (Read more about eZine.)

5. The only thing you can link to from your eBay listings is your eBay About me page. But that is ok, because eBay is one of the final destinations of traffic.

6. Your ultimate goal is to get traffic to your eBay listings and affiliate programs because that is where you will make money!
